Football Insider understands that Portsmouth and Bristol Rovers have both registered interest in signing Celtic defender Bosun Lawal on loan.
is a loan target for League One duo Portsmouth and Bristol Rovers,The 20-year-old centre-back is likely to leave Parkhead for the upcoming 2023/24 season.
Lawal rose through the ranks of Watford’s academy between 2019 and 2021 but rejected a one-year contract with the Hornets in favour of moving to Scotland.However, he has been unable to force his way into the first-team picture at Celtic Park and the coaching staff have opted to send him on loan to gather experience.
Lawal’s mostly been deployed at centre-back during his time at Celtic, but has also shown his versatility by playing further forward in a midfield role.
